Unlock instant, AI-driven research and patent intelligence for your innovation.

Deployment planning of components in heterogeneous environments

A planning and middleware technology, applied in software deployment, computing, program control design, etc.

Active Publication Date: 2013-10-02
SAP AG
View PDF2 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0007]For example, for some smart objects that require a large amount of real-time data to be processed, the storage capacity and / or processing power of the node is insufficient to process the data, so that the results are reliable Sexuality and integrity may be compromised
For example, although using PEID to record real-world data of a product enables more accurate analysis, it also presents the problem of large amounts of data due to periodic recording (e.g., sampling) from sensors
However, it may not be feasible to perform all necessary analysis on the product and just send the results, as the PEID may have very limited resources and / or power and / or connectivity
Also, for example, some data processing steps may require additional input from secondary databases or other products, which may not be available on individual products
However, simply determining the placement in the network that can be used to perform data processing can lead to inefficiencies, including, for example, unacceptable levels of throughput

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Deployment planning of components in heterogeneous environments
  • Deployment planning of components in heterogeneous environments
  • Deployment planning of components in heterogeneous environments

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0056] figure 1 is a block diagram of an exemplary system 100 for processing data obtained by smart object devices. exist figure 1 In the example of , various smart object devices, such as product 102 including product embedded information device (PEID) 104 and intelligent radio frequency identification (RFID) reader 106, use the The middleware layer 110, provides real-world data to one or more applications 108 in a timely and accurate manner. For example, smart RFID reader 106 may read RFID-tagged objects, such as product 112 with RFID tags 114 and 116 . For example, product 112 may include a portable computer with an RFID tag 114 attached to its chassis and an RFID tag 116 attached to a miniature mouse. Thus, for example, the smart RFID reader 106 can read or sense the RFID tags 114 and 116 when a person carrying the portable computer carries the base and mouse past a location where the smart RFID reader is attached thereto. As another example, PEID 104 may receive dat...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Deployment plans, to service execution environments, of component services associated with a composite service associated with an analysis of data generated by one or more data sources, may be determined, the composite service including an ordering of execution of the associated component services for the analysis of the data. An evaluation of each of the deployment plans of the component services may be determined based on a first metric associating one or more weighted values with a consumption by the each deployment plan of one or more respective resources associated with each of the first and second network nodes and on a second metric associating one or more weighted values with a measure of connection availability of one or more network links included in a communication path between the first and second network nodes. A recommendation including one or more of the deployment plans may be determined based on the evaluation.

Description

technical field [0001] The present invention relates to techniques including deployment planning of components for processing source data to hosts in a heterogeneous environment. Background technique [0002] Components may include, for example, software components that provide services, and heterogeneous environments may include smart object environments. Smart item technologies include, for example, radio frequency identification (RFID) systems, embedded systems, sensor motes, and / or sensor networks, and can be used, for example, in business software applications that provide fast access to real world data. For example, smart object technology can be used to support the detection, reading or writing of RFID tags, as well as to support communication with and control of wireless sensors and embedded systems. In many instances, a smart object may include a device with local processing capabilities, storage capacity, and / or communication capabilities capable of providing data...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F9/46
CPCG06F8/61G06Q10/0633G06F9/5072G06F9/5061G06Q10/06316
Inventor 于尔根·安克格雷戈尔·哈肯布罗伊赫伯恩哈德·沃尔夫
Owner SAP AG